- چکیده انگلیسی: In this study, a new N3-Schiff base ligand (L) was obtained from via condensation reaction of diethylenetriamine and (Z)-3-(4-(dimethylamino)phenyl)acrylaldehyde (1:2 ratio). Then some its new five coordinated HgLX2 complexes inwhich X is halide/pseudohalide were synthesized. The ligand and its complexes were characterized by various analysis tools such as FT-IR, 1H and 13C NMR, UV–visible, thermal analyses and molar conductivity measurements. Based on the spectral data and conductivity measurements, all the newly prepared compounds were found to be non-electrolyte. Moreover some mercury complexes were prepared in nano-structured size by sonochemical method and confirmed by X-ray powder diffraction method (XRD) and scanning electron microscopy (SEM) analyses. The Schiff base and its mercury complexes have been screened for their in-vitro antibacterial activities (Escherichia coli, Staphylococcus aureus, Pseudomonas aeruginosa and Bacillus subtilis) and antifungal activities (Candida albicans and Aspergillus oryzae) using well diffusion method. Furthermore, thermal behaviors of ligand and its mercury complexes were evaluated in the range of room temperature to 1000°C under nitrogen atmosphere. The Schiff base ligand and complexes were decomposed completely via 2 to 5 thermal steps.

- چکیده انگلیسی: This article studies Sir Walter Scott’s use of the family-as-nation trope in Ivanhoe and Anne of Geierstein. The importance of this trope in his figuration of nationhood is discerned by carrying out a close reading of the texts and placing them in their historical context, which primarily consists of a comparison with Edmund Burke and Maria Edgeworth. Consequently, his position is revealed as being between that of Burke and Edgeworth and the significance of his status as a non-English British writer is seen as a source of his opinions. His use of father-son and father(-figure)-daughter couples allows him to examine the existence of multi-lateral ethnicities as well as to express his attachment to a patriarchal view of descent and filiation, whilst simultaneously permitting hybridization through marriage to foreign women. By comparing the manner in which he uses the trope in the two novels, it is seen that his opinion on hybridization changes from one that permits men to be hybrids to one that restricts it to women. Thus Scott permits filiation to both men and women, but limits affiliation to women.
